http://kisskb.ellerman.id.au/kisskb/buildresult/45949/:
| drivers/net/wireless/b43/phy_g.c:388: error: implicit declaration of function 'mmiowb'
| distcc[4257] ERROR: compile drivers/net/wireless/b43/phy_g.c on localhost failed
| make[5]: *** [drivers/net/wireless/b43/phy_g.o] Error 1
Missing #include <asm/io.h>?
